What Is 22 Carat Gold Purity?
The 22 carat gold purity standard indicates that the metal contains 22 parts of pure gold out of 24 total parts, while the remaining 2 parts consist of copper, silver, or zinc alloys. For anyone wondering what is the purity of 22 carat gold, the specific mixture of metals results in a 22 carat gold purity percentage of 91.67%, which makes it suitable for jewellery production.
The purity of 24 carat gold reaches 99.9%, but its softness makes it unsuitable for regular applications. That’s why 22 carat gold is mixed with alloys, to add strength and maintain shape while preserving high value. The inclusion of alloy metals also enhances resistance to wear, making 22 carat gold purity perfect for ornaments, bangles, and necklaces that are used regularly.
By balancing durability and lustre, 22 carat gold achieves the ideal middle ground between investment-grade and wearable gold.

Methods to Check 22 Carat Gold Purity
The verification process of 22 carat gold requires immediate attention because it protects customers from buying fake or mislabelled gold products. The following are effective 22k gold purity test methods:
- Check for BIS Hallmark
The BIS (Bureau of Indian Standards) hallmark provides official verification that the gold product fulfills both Indian purity requirements and all relevant legal standards. The hallmark shows the BIS logo together with the 22K916 carat rating and jeweller identification number and hallmarking year.
- Acid Test
To check 22k gold purity, a drop of nitric acid is applied to a small jewellery sample. Genuine 22 carat gold shows no reaction or discoloration, while impure items change colour. Though inexpensive, this test can cause slight surface damage and should be done carefully.
- Electronic Gold Tester
This non-destructive device measures purity using electronic sensors that analyse conductivity and resistance. It delivers quick and fairly accurate results, making it popular among jewellers, pawnshops, and gold loan agents.
- X-Ray Fluorescence (XRF) Testing
This lab-grade test uses X-rays to identify the metal’s elemental composition and gold concentration. It provides an exact reading of 22 carat gold purity with high precision, suitable for certification and valuation. The method is easy, contactless, and ideal for verifying high-value ornaments or bulk gold during trade and auctions.
- Density Test / Specific Gravity Method
The traditional method determines gold density by measuring its weight in air and water to calculate its density. The density of pure 22k gold remains constant at 17.7–17.8 g/cm³. The method provides a basic purity assessment but its accuracy depends on the alloy content and air bubble presence which leads to inconsistent results.
- Consult a Certified Jeweller
When uncertain, consult a certified jeweller for professional testing. They use advanced machines such as karat analysers or spectrometers to assess gold purity precisely. Expert evaluation ensures accuracy, helps confirm hallmark details, and provides documentation, which is crucial for resale or loan eligibility based on gold value.
What Does 22 Carat Gold Purity Mean for Gold Loans?
Gold purity plays a crucial role in determining the value of your gold loan. Lenders assess both weight and purity to calculate the eligible loan amount, and 22 carat gold is often preferred because its 91.67% purity ensures reliability, high valuation, and strong market acceptance.
The impact of gold purity on loan amount is straightforward, the purer the gold, the higher its value. Jewellery with gold loan 22 carat purity fetches better returns compared to lower-carat pieces. Financial institutions offer Gold Loans against jewellery in the 18 to 22 carat range, as this purity band supports consistent valuation, easy liquidity, and stable demand in the Indian market.
